TEST REPORT REFERENCE: MDE_VIS_2017_FCC_04 Page 4 of 30 1.2 FCC-IC CORRELATION TABLE Correlation of measurement requirements for Information Technology Equipment (ITE) from FCC and IC Measurement FCC reference IC reference Conducted Emissions (AC Power Line) §15.107 ICES-003 Issue 6: 6.1 Radiated Spurious Emissions §15.109 ICES-003 Issue 6: 6.2 Remarks: 1. FCC Part 15 subpart B, ICES 003 and CISPR 22 contain different definitions of Class A and Class B limits, i.e. which class is applicable to which kind of EUT. ICES 003 and CISPR 22 distinguish between the location where the EUT is intended to operate whilst FCC refers to the method of commercial distribution (distributive trades). 2. The correct assignment of the appropriate class to the concrete EUT is not scope of this test report! 3. A radio apparatus that is specifically subject to an Industry Canada Radio Standard Specification (RSS) and which contains an ITE is not subject to ICES-003 provided the ITE is used only to enable operation of the radio apparatus and the ITE does not control additional functions or capabilities. 4. ISM (Industrial, Scientific or Medical) radio frequency generators, though they may contain ITE, are excluded from the definition of ITE and are not subject to ICES-003. They are instead subject to the Interference-Causing Equipment Standard ICES-001, which specifically addresses ISM radio frequency generators.
